Full Description
Winter 1986 and April 1987. Fieldwalking of bypass line 'Field 6'. Six 50m sections.
Sandy to gravel light soil, low cereal.
Concentration of Roman greywares and tile
Worked flint
One ?Early Saxon sherd.
Medieval- post medieval pottery.
See file for details.
Finder [1].
I.D. A. Rogerson (NAU), and A. Gregory (NAU).
E. Rose (NAU), 19 February and 15 July 1987.
1990. Detector and surface finds on bypass line.
Early Saxon finds suggest cemetery.
Also Iron Age coin, Roman coins, Roman pottery, medieval and post medieval finds, prehistoric flint flake.
See lists and map in file for details.
Iron Age coin to be photographed NAU;
Early Saxon finds to be photographed and drawn by NAU.
Early Saxon cemetery may extend to east of bypass line.
D.Gurney (NAU), 24 July 1990.
